Default factory DIP Switch setting:
SW1 – RAID Setting DIP Switch
BZS –   Error buzzer function
EZ   –   Automatic rebuilding to spare drive (one of the drives on the raid is set as a  
 
spare). If EZ is ENABLED anda drive failure occurs, the spare will    
 
automatically act as a drive replacement and rebuilding will automatically  
 start.
M2  –   RAID mode 2
M1  –   RAID mode 1
M0  –   RAID mode 0
1. 
Error buzzer function is ENABLED (BZS) when dip switch is in OFF position
2. 
Auto-rebuilding to spare drive is DISABLED (EZ)
3. 
Individual drive mode is ENABLED (M0~M2)
Note: When the default factory RAID setting is used, independent drive configuration 
and optical drive are supported only when connecting to controllers with Silicon 
Image  Sil3124,  Sil3132  chip  set  or  controllers  that  are  Port  Multiplier  (PM) 
compatible. Simultaneous DVD writing was tested using the Nero Burning Rom.
LED Pin Header
J1 – Drive Activity LED
P5  –   Activity LED for eSATA host port lights up when it is connected to a           
 
SATA controller card.
P0, P1, P2, P3 & P4 - Activity LEDs for port 0, 1, 2, 3, 4 & 5 light up when a drive is 
connected and blinks when there’s drive activity.
J3 – Error LED
P5  –   error LED for eSATA host port
P0, P1, P2, P3 & P4 - error LED for port 0, 1, 2, 3, 4 & 5

Setting or Modifying the RAID Mode Using the JMicron 
HW RAID Manager Utility Program:
1. 
For Windows users, install the JMicron HW RAID Manager located on the  
 
SATA Controller CD. In the CD, go to Configuration Utilities > JMB393. This  
 
manager can be use to create and monitor the status of the RAID volume.
 
It is recommended to use the default factory RAID DIP switch setting when  
 
using the JMicron HW RAID Manager.
2. 
Modify the RAID mode on the 5-port HPM-XA using DIP switch
 
Recommended to be used on operating system without JMicron HW RAID  
 
Manager support like Linux, Mac & Solaris. Windows users can also use the  
 
procedure below.
Note: Steps A to D need to be performed each time the raid mode is modified.
 
a. 
Set the DIP switch to factory default setting. 
 
 
b. 
Press the RAID setting button with a ball point pen.
 
c. 
While pressing the RAID setting button turn on the system power  
 
 
where the HPM is connected. The buzzer will sound while holding the  
 
 
RAID setting button. Release it after at least 5 seconds for hardware  
 
 
initialization. A single beep will be heard to indicate initialization is  
 
 
completed. The above steps act as a reset.
 
d. 
Power off the system power.
